Gas-Forming Pyogenic Liver Abscess with Septic Shock
Muhammad S Khan1, Muhammad K Ishaq2, Kellie R Jones2
1Department of Medicine, University of Oklahoma Health Sciences Center, Williams Pavilion 1130, P.O. Box 26901, Oklahoma City, OK 73190, USA.
Clostridium perfringens liver abscess is a rare, fatal infection. Prompt recognition of this bacterial infection and associated hemolysis is crucial for timely diagnosis and treatment, despite its rapid progression.

Background:
- Pyogenic liver abscess caused by Clostridium perfringens (C. perfringens) is a rare but rapidly fatal infection.
- The primary virulence factor, α-toxin (lecithinase), causes cell membrane decomposition and intravascular hemolysis.
Purpose of the Study:
- To highlight the critical importance of considering C. perfringens infection in severely ill patients presenting with fever and hemolysis.
- To present a case of septic shock secondary to C. perfringens pyogenic liver abscess.
Main Methods:
- Case report of a seventy-seven-year-old male with septic shock.
- Review of existing literature on C. perfringens liver abscess and septicemia.
Main Results:
- C. perfringens septicemia is characterized by rapid deterioration and high mortality (70-100%).
- Clinical presentation includes anemia with evidence of hemolysis (low haptoglobin, high LDH, elevated indirect bilirubin, spherocytosis).
- Diagnosis is often delayed, with many cases identified post-mortem due to the rapid clinical course.
Conclusions:
- Early clinical suspicion of C. perfringens is vital in patients with severe illness, fever, and hemolysis.
- Prompt diagnosis and management are essential to improve outcomes in this life-threatening condition.
